Celine Wilde
Celine Wilde (born February 7, 1990 in Hamburg ) is an active German hockey player at Uhlenhorster HC from Hamburg.
Wilde has been active in youth teams for the German Hockey Association since 2005 . In 2008 she became the European Under-21 Champion in Valencia. The striker made her debut on March 6, 2010 in the German national hockey team , at the field hockey world championship 2010 she finished fourth with the German team. Up to and including 2012, Wilde took part in the Champions Trophy three times , with the German team taking fourth place in 2010 and 2012 .
Celine Wilde has completed 82 field and 8 indoor internationals. (As of June 21, 2017)
She started at the Rahlstedter hockey and tennis club and later switched to Klipper THC , in between she was active in Australia for a year. Wilde is a law student.
